Transaction e2ddb76e10e40211533373f62cac393a566504d252e280a426cda57a76c3ba59

2 Input
2 Outputs
  • e2ddb76e10e40211533373f62cac393a566504d252e280a426cda57a76c3ba59:0
  • value  6055
    address  1zUrF4xWkH2J1xiaexWpNMXf3YfcNWTZK
  • e2ddb76e10e40211533373f62cac393a566504d252e280a426cda57a76c3ba59:1
  • value  1814516
    address  3NuSaKTxebkPGfLSuCmycL6pupHYtJwgjv